What is Self Cleaning Toilet Seat Poop?
Self-cleaning toilet seats are a new trend in bathroom technology. They use a combination of UV light and electrolyzed water to clean and sanitize the toilet bowl after each use. This means that you no longer have to worry about cleaning the toilet bowl yourself, saving you time and effort.
How does it work?
The UV light kills bacteria and viruses, while the electrolyzed water cleans and sanitizes the bowl. The self-cleaning process is activated automatically after each use, and can also be activated manually if needed.
